Kirt -----Original Message----- From: [email protected] [mailto:[email protected]] On Behalf Of Cliff Woolley Sent: Tuesday, November 07, 2006 5:05 PM To: [email protected] Subject: Re: Mod_SSL What this person is getting at is that the reason you can't find a mod_ssl patch for Apache 2.x is that mod_ssl comes pre-bundled with Apache 2.x. Just enable it when you run configure on the apache build. --Cliff On 11/7/06, Kong, Yi - HPL <[email protected]> wrote: You add ssl arguement when you configure the apache _____ From: kbajwa [mailto:[email protected]] Sent: Tuesday, November 07, 2006 10:22 AM To: [email protected] Subject: Mod_SSL My first posting!
